Commercial Slab Construction in Lakeland, FL
Commercial slab construction services involve the preparation and pouring of concrete slabs that serve as the foundation for various types of commercial buildings, such as warehouses, retail spaces, or office complexes. These projects typically require precise planning, proper site assessment, and quality concrete work to ensure stability and durability. Property owners interested in this service should understand the importance of proper soil preparation, reinforcement, and adherence to building codes to support the structural integrity of their commercial space.

Commercial Slab Construction Questions
What types of projects require a commercial slab? Commercial slabs are commonly used for building foundations, parking lots, loading docks, and outdoor work areas on commercial properties in Lakeland, FL.
What materials are used for commercial slabs? Concrete is the primary material for commercial slabs, often reinforced with steel to ensure durability and support heavy loads.
How thick should a commercial slab be? The thickness of a commercial slab varies based on its intended use, typically ranging from 4 to 8 inches to support different load requirements.
What should property owners consider before construction? It’s important to evaluate soil conditions, drainage, and load demands to ensure the slab is properly designed and built for long-term performance.
